Competitive landscape:

This G-line Photoresist research report highlights the key market players who are succeeding in the market. It tracks their business strategies, financial status, and upcoming products.

Some of the top companies influencing this market are:

JSR Corporation, Fujifilm Electronic, Tokyo Ohka Kogyo, Shin-Etsu Chemical, Everlight, Dow, Nata Chem, BASF, Kurokin Kasei, San-Apro

Segmentation:

The G-line Photoresist market is segmented by type, product, end-users, etc. Segmentation helps to provide an accurate explanation of the market.

Market Segmentation: By Type

Photopolymerization
Light Decomposition Type
Photocrosslinked

Market Segmentation: By Application

Analog Semiconductors
Light-Emitting Diodes LEDs
Microelectromechanical Systems MEMS
Solar Photovoltaics PV
Microfluidics & Biochips
Optoelectronics/Photonics
